Nepal Police Launched 'Nepal Mask Campaign'

A nationwide mask distribution campaign has been intensified to prevent and reduce the risk of Covid-19 infection. In the last 24 hours alone, 65,869 people have been given free masks under the program 'Tapaiko Mask Khai?' Run by Nepal Police. According to the Police Headquarters, masks have been distributed to 74,376 people since April 20.
    
Senior Superintendent of Police Basanta Bahadur Kunwar said that the campaign has been made effective again to make the implementation of the prescribed health safety standards effective in view of the increasing number of infections of Covid-19 with new variants.
    
"Police are conducting various awareness programs in all 77 districts with the slogan 'Let's save ourselves and save others from the infection'. The government has urged citizens to be vigilant across the country amid warnings that a third variant could come with the recent rise of Covid-19.    
   
Earlier, during the second wave of Corona, Nepal Police had distributed masks as part of the campaign. The campaign has been intensified as the distribution of masks has not been effective in recent times as the infection has been declining.
